Adiabatic Rearrangement of Hollow PV Towers

open access: yesJournal of Advances in Modeling Earth Systems, 2010
Diabatic heating from deep moist convection in the hurricane eyewall produces a towering annular structure of elevated potential vorticity (PV). This structure has been referred to as a hollow PV tower.

The Kähler potential of Abelian Higgs vortices [PDF]

open access: yesJournal of Mathematical Physics, 2005
We calculate the Kähler potential for the Samols metric on the moduli space of Abelian Higgs vortices on R2, in two different ways. The first uses a scaling argument. Potential Vorticity Dynamics of Tropical Instability Vortices

open access: yesJournal of Physical Oceanography, 2014
Abstract Tropical instability vortices (TIVs) in the equatorial Pacific exhibit energetic horizontal and vertical circulation characterized by regions of high Rossby number and low Richardson number.
